Burst Pipe Repair

A burst pipe can release gallons of water into your home within minutes. Signs of a burst pipe may include:

  • Sudden loss of water pressure
  • Water stains on ceilings or walls
  • Pooling water
  • Unusual sounds inside walls
  • Unexpected increases in water usage

Our plumbers quickly locate the damaged pipe, stop the leak, and perform lasting repairs to help prevent further damage.

What To Do During a Plumbing Emergency

While waiting for a plumber to arrive, taking a few simple steps can help reduce damage:

  • Shut off the main water supply if water is actively leaking.
  • Turn off power to affected areas if water is near electrical outlets or appliances.
  • Avoid using plumbing fixtures that may worsen backups.
  • Move valuables away from affected areas.
  • Contact Ensor Plumbing as soon as possible.

Quick action can often help minimize repair costs and reduce property damage.

Emergency Plumbing FAQs

What is considered a plumbing emergency?
A plumbing emergency is any issue that can cause water damage, health risks, property damage, or loss of essential plumbing services. Common examples include burst pipes, sewer backups, major leaks, and overflowing toilets.
Should I turn off my water during a plumbing emergency?
Yes. If water is actively leaking, shut off your home's main water valve immediately to reduce damage until a plumber arrives.
Can a burst pipe wait until the next day?
No. Burst pipes can cause significant water damage in a very short amount of time and should be addressed immediately.
What should I do if my basement is flooding?
If it is safe to do so, shut off water sources, avoid electrical hazards, and contact an emergency plumber right away.

If you are on a well, will I have water if my power goes out?

If your home is connected to a private well, you will typically lose running water during a power outage. Most well systems rely on an electric pump to move water from the well into your home. When the power goes out, the pump stops working.

You may still have a limited amount of water available from your pressure tank, but once that reserve is used, water flow to your faucets, toilets, showers, and appliances will stop until power is restored.

If your home has a backup generator, battery backup system, or water storage tank, you may be able to maintain water service during an outage.
